注册 登录
LUPA开源社区 返回首页

wuting_linux的个人空间 http://www.lupaworld.com/?296848 [收藏] [复制] [分享] [RSS]

我的博客

分享 unittest之HTML测试报告(HTMLTestRunner.py)
2017-2-22 14:53
unittest之HTML测试报告(HTMLTestRunner.py)
python 提供了一个可以自动生成HTML测试报告,HTMLTestRunner.py import方法: 下载 HTMLTestRunner.py 文件后,把 HTMLTestRunner 文件放到 C:\Python27\Lib 的目录下即可。 方法一、 运行 cmd ,输入 python ,导入 import HTMLTestRunner 方法二、将 HTMLTestRunner.py 文件放在测试脚本的 ...
个人分类: Python|1027 次阅读|0 个评论
分享 selenium 处理浏览器弹出新窗口
2016-10-24 10:24
selenium 处理浏览器弹出新窗口
1、确认窗口 alert_window = browser.switch_to_alert() #click accept alert_window.accept() 2 、其他操作窗口(转载) driver.get("网址"); // 获取当前页面句柄 String current_handle = driver.ge ...
个人分类: selenium|3215 次阅读|0 个评论
分享 Selenium (Python)定位元素——通过兄弟找自己
2016-10-19 16:57
Selenium (Python)定位元素——通过兄弟找自己
browser.find_element_by_xpath('//* /../div /span /span').click() 要定位下图中3所在div下span对应的节点,但是该节点无法唯一确定。1位置其兄弟有唯一ID,所以可以先找到兄弟,再找到父亲(2),再找到自己
668 次阅读|0 个评论
分享 selenium python select处理
2016-3-23 16:12
selenium python select处理
select = browser.find_element_by_tag_name("select") all_options =select.find_element s _by_tag_name("option") #这里一定是使用 elements,若是element(没有s),会报错: TypeError: 'WebElement' object is not iterable selenium for option i ...
个人分类: selenium|1519 次阅读|0 个评论
分享 python中获取当前时间作为log名称的一部分
2016-1-7 11:24
import string,sys import os,time import calendar import shutil from time import strftime, localtime from datetime import timedelta, date #get local time in year ,month day hour min and second year = strftime("%Y",localtime()) mon = strftime("%m",localtime( ...
个人分类: Python|6735 次阅读|0 个评论
分享 使用pyinstaller将python脚本打包为exe
2016-1-6 09:50
目的:方便在各个测试机上使用,不必受环境的限制 Note. 对于selenium的python脚本,需要将浏览器 的driver copy到浏览器所在目录,并将该路径添加到PATH环境变量中。 1、pyinstaller 安装 (1)从官网上下载pyinstaller安装包 ,解压 (2)打开cmd,进入对应的目录,执行setup.py install 2、使用pyi ...
个人分类: Python|4439 次阅读|0 个评论
分享 Centos 6.5 开机root自动登录自动执行脚本
2015-11-17 16:34
Centos 6.5 开机root自动登录自动执行脚本
为了使得os启动,以root用户自动登录,在/etc/gdm/custom.conf文件中【daemon】中添加以下内容,并保证红色框部分内容正确(如果以其他用户登录,要将root替换即可) 开机自动执行某个脚本 方法1:将脚本放到/etc/profile.d目录下,确保脚本有可执行权限,可以使用ll XX.sh命令来查看。(该目录是登陆后才会执 ...
个人分类: shell script|1824 次阅读|0 个评论
分享 selenium 2 remote webdriver (Firefox、chrome)
2015-9-25 17:44
selenium 2 remote webdriver (Firefox、chrome)
1、在官网下载selenium-server-standalone-2.47.1.jar 2、分别开启hub和node 3、执行脚本 4、查看结果:会在不同的浏览器上执行
个人分类: selenium|10775 次阅读|0 个评论
分享 selenium配置启用Firefox和IE
2015-9-23 14:49
1、Firefox自身就支持,不需要下载驱动 使用时遇到的问题: 调用Firefox执行,出现Error:WebDriverException: Message: Can't load the profile. 解决方法: 进入到pip所在目录,C:\Python27\Scripts,执行 pip install -U selenium 2、IE需要下载相应的驱动 根据os情况下载对应版本的驱动,放在IE安装路 ...
个人分类: selenium|9736 次阅读|0 个评论
分享 python调用另一个py
2015-9-22 11:37
一、要在a.py中调用b.py执行,使用import将b.py加进来 a.py中 import os import b.py processor = "C:\earning\b.py" os.popen(processor) 执行会提示错误:ImportError: No module named py 原因: python中,每个py文件被称之为模块,每个具有__init__.py文件的目录被称为包。只要模 块或者包所在的目录在sys.p ...
个人分类: Python|1281 次阅读|0 个评论

关于LUPA|人才芯片工程|人才招聘|LUPA认证|LUPA教育|LUPA开源社区 ( 浙B2-20090187  

返回顶部